Create a visually striking anime-inspired poster of {argument name="character name" default="the subject"} from {argument name="franchise" default="their original series"}, redesigned through a fusion of modern streetwear, techwear fashion, and premium Japanese graphic design. The artwork should feel like a high-end fashion campaign mixed with an anime movie poster and futuristic editorial artwork. Study the character’s original personality and emotional energy carefully before generating the scene. Their body language, expression, styling, effects, and composition should all reflect who they truly are in canon. Reimagine the original costume into a stylish streetwear / techwear outfit while keeping recognizable identity details from the source material. Use layered jackets, tactical straps, oversized silhouettes, futuristic sneakers, utility accessories, cyber-fashion details, and subtle references to their powers or world. Pose design should match the character archetype. Expression must feel emotionally authentic and cinematic — sharp anime eyes, subtle emotion, believable attitude, premium character presence. Visual style: Anime × streetwear × cyber graphic design, Clean lineart, Semi-flat shading with selective high-detail rendering, Sharp contrast, Minimal but impactful composition, Modern Japanese poster aesthetic, Fashion-editorial energy, Highly polished anime illustration. Composition: Vertical 3:4 format, Off-center character placement, Strong diagonal composition flow, Layered depth and dynamic framing, Large intentional negative space, Stylish typography integration, Asymmetrical modern layout. Colors: Clean white or soft neutral background, Use the character’s signature canon color as the main accent, Add one complementary secondary accent, Minimal color palette, Bold contrast with controlled saturation, Accent colors integrated into lighting, effects, and graphic elements. Background design: Abstract geometric layouts, Japanese typography, Minimal UI / cyber-tech graphics, Ink strokes, paint splashes, energy marks, Subtle world-building references, Premium poster balance without clutter. Effects: Energy trails, Motion strokes, Glow accents, Atmospheric particles, Paint textures, Effects should visually match the character’s power system and emotional tone. Lighting: Sharp cinematic lighting, Clean hard shadows, Controlled rim light, Soft colored glow from the signature accent color, Premium editorial contrast.
